    Error "Microsoft Office 2008 cannot start because it is already in use"

    Hi friends, i need a urgent help from you all guys. I am using Office 2008 for Mac on my MAC OS X operating system. Installed it last week. Yesterday i used it for the first time on the same machine but now when i am trying to open open any of its application, it gives me an error message stating "Microsoft Office 2008 cannot start because it is already in use." I tried to open it again after rebooting the system, but still the error occurs. Is there any one to help me out in this case ?

    Re: Error "Microsoft Office 2008 cannot start because it is already in use"

    I think the cause for this error may be that another instance of Office 2008 for Mac is installed on a computer that is connected to a network and is running on another computer that is connected to the network. To resolve this issue, you must remove the licensing information for Office 2008 for Mac from one of the computers.

    Then, enter new and valid licensing information for Office 2008 for Mac on that computer.

    Re: Error "Microsoft Office 2008 cannot start because it is already in use"

    When you start an Office 2008 for Mac program, the program sends out a request over the network. The request looks for other Office 2008 for Mac programs that are running on other computers that are connected to the network. If other Office 2008 for Mac programs are running, the programs compare product ID numbers with the requesting program. If any of those product ID numbers match, the requesting program does not start. Additionally, the warning message that is mentioned in the "Symptoms" section appears.

    Re: Error "Microsoft Office 2008 cannot start because it is already in use"

    To remove the Office 2008 for Mac licensing information and enter the correct information, follow these steps:-

    • In Finder, click Go, and then click Applications.
    • Open the Microsoft Office 2008 folder, and then open the Office folder.
    • Drag OfficePID.plist to the Trash.
    • Close all windows.
    • In Finder, click Go, and then click Home.
    • Open the Library folder, open the Preferences folder, and then open the Microsoft folder.
    • Drag the Office 2008 folder to the Trash.
    • Restart Office 2008, and enter a new or unused CD-Key when you are prompted.

    This solution does not seem to help in my case.
    I originally installed Office on 2 different macbooks using the same serial number, then bought a SECOND copy of the software bc I was getting annoyed everytime I kept getting shut out for the above error message. But, after going through the prescribed procedures to delete the “plist” files and install the new code (which didn't resolve the issue), followed by a complete uninstall and reinstall of the program, I still get the error message as long as both computers are connected to the same network and running Word at the same time.
